← ScienceWhich characteristic of quantum computer's computational function affects the algorithm's success probability?
A)Amplitude distribution of the wavefunction✓
B)Phase coherence duration of qubits
C)Entanglement fidelity between qubits
D)Decoherence rate during the computation
💡 Explanation
When quantum computers execute algorithms, the final measurement's probability depends on the wavefunction's amplitude because the probability of measuring a specific state equals the square of its amplitude. Therefore understanding the amplitude distribution results is crutial, while coherence, fidelity, and decoherence impact overall stability, not immediate result biasing.
